THE Ministry of Finance and National Planning says it released K22.1 billion to finance public service delivery in December. In a statement, Wednesday, the Office of the Treasury stated that out of the K22.1 billion, K10.9 billion was spent on domestic and external debt. “While global economic prospects remain turbulent, Zambia continues to offer reason for hope as a country being transformed through better economic management, stronger fiscal discipline, and a clear focus on stability, fiscal discipline, debt sustainability, and growth.
